A Unified Intelligent System for Weather Forecasting, Soil Analysis, and Crop Disease Detection
| Author(s) | Mr. Amritanshu Bhardwaj, Prof. Pramoda R |
|---|---|
| Country | India |
| Abstract | Agriculture is turning to modern technological solu- tions such as AI and IoT technologies to help overcome problems associated with crop production, detection of diseases, and variable environment. In this paper, the implementation of an all- in-one AI-based solution called FarmMate is introduced in order to help farmers make informed decisions about agriculture. Far- mMate is a comprehensive AI-based solution which includes deep learning models, weather forecasting, plant disease detection, soil testing, and conversational AI technologies. By utilizing Google Gemini, Streamlit, and LSTM-based prediction technologies, the system provides precise weather predictions, plant health moni- toring, and valuable agricultural recommendations. Additionally, through using OpenWeatherMap APIs, Plotly data visualization, and LangChain conversational interfaces, FarmMate provides ac- cessible information for users. Evaluations show that FarmMate has excellent weather prediction capabilities, accurately classifies plant diseases, and provides actionable insights. |
